| 855610 | 2010-03-02 06:15:00 | Don't know if this is going to help anyone but I have done the following and I haven't gotten the error since. I have the following extensions installed; 1) Adblock Plus 1.1.3 2) Download Helper 4.7 3) Java Quick Starter 1.0 4) MS .NET Framework Assistant 1.1 5) PC Sync 2 Synchronisation Extenstion 1.0.0.723 6) Winamp Toolbar 5.6.11.2 I have disabled all but 1, 3, and 4 and have not gotten an error. The memory usage for Firefox has also stopped creeping to like 200MB+ if I leave the browser open. This may not fix the issue for everyone, obviously depending on what you have/have not got installed, but it seems to have worked for me. Cheers, |
